Kelowna Rockets embarrass Americans

Image Credit: SOURCE/Wikipedia

KELOWNA - The Kelowna Rockets defeated the Tri-City Americans 7-0 on Saturday night at Prospera Place in Kelowna as the Rockets power play was firing on all cylinders.

The Rockets scored four power play goals to skate past Tri-City as seven different players scored while Jordon Cooke earned the shutout in net.

Nick Merkley, Ryan Olsen, Rourke Chartier, Madison Bowey, Marek Tvrdon, Kris Schmidli and Damon Severson all scored for the Rockets, who outshot the Americans 46-20.

The Rockets now have just four games left in the WHL regular season as they play Tuesday at home to Victoria, Wednesday in Vancouver, Friday in Vancouver and next Saturday at home to the Giants to close out the regular season.
